Introduction To Finite Element Analysis (FEA) Or Finite ...The Finite Element Method (FEM), Or Finite Element Analysis (FEA), Is A Computational Technique Used To Obtain Approximate Solutions Of Boundary Value Problems In Engineering. Boundary Value Problems Are Also Called Field Problems.
